summ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--sci-libs/sbig/Manifest4
-rw-r--r--sci-libs/sbig/files/sbig-0.9.9-fix-symlink.patch8
-rw-r--r--sci-libs/sbig/sbig-0.9.9.ebuild8
3 files changed, 11 insertions, 9 deletions
diff --git a/sci-libs/sbig/Manifest b/sci-libs/sbig/Manifest
index 43c2e6f..63ffd7a 100644
--- a/sci-libs/sbig/Manifest
+++ b/sci-libs/sbig/Manifest
@@ -1,4 +1,4 @@
-AUX sbig-0.9.9-fix-symlink.patch 1655 SHA256 0bec7f0cb44ee8b7cd36fadf6167bc76bacc21170cfe9649d55f8d58e8e421ed SHA512 c97a23dd95be70f5b1544c75f8699c4a12144310e5c335fbc1fe7d111e56ce05ef8894b2b4c168917605ed309ebddc058882b2936a0215147e269176c078da35 WHIRLPOOL 2933341ae51d9b149bed8915f078df80466dda684a2f87c0daa244f39cb9117d39321006255301bd5024117082b9440ee9053c20193b73e9ddcfaf24d629b2fb
+AUX sbig-0.9.9-fix-symlink.patch 1131 SHA256 f64e5d716e3007a858ec69a458f76f296ca021d0c458ae57994c4cf3c06e292f SHA512 318d140ed1403d7f432b1f78835c225ee7e4a6e1ca980ac391b636f71044b45e54106e0ba16761d6a88d695c806bdb10995fa4c12d2b9de20efcb75bff170eff WHIRLPOOL 507aa2fe7c60b8ce64926d0e5eabf358416c80e98e13f0a3658b886af8ae5cff9a4ceb4bd34266808cd911b248d7b9e71d081eba49f3a0d479ec3ce3368b808e
DIST libindi_3rdparty_0.9.9.tar.gz 4161360 SHA256 42309a73f9a359e60e5d23220c9431e2e3eeba72f37e818a6924d0010fa9f5a7 SHA512 3ce4e500533882d2a09291d57d52e8b806ec2c131c1189b535cd60dc9bdc0a9b6893dadefc92377416f66d6f205580cd81d8c7660869c0459f687bf661814318 WHIRLPOOL 0393c90e244782c3001aed109b99c78465707c974c357b03ecedcb4bdc324cafbb01f4768dbfc4f5b730c79d4583965bf9e927c1ae6b1c4cc7ecaef85504afd2
-EBUILD sbig-0.9.9.ebuild 530 SHA256 8ec14b2c6182c5047d9a921c79e77718e0d0600e49ae33f1831da0519f213904 SHA512 f873a7f630b4f474d36c1ad24879812578752f806741ef3b4b74bab08d39deba426f70fbd79167e45f931edf5853611d2b8ac252cde9bb2a169b29e82750245b WHIRLPOOL e4233f43981502717c26c6be89aba81a3a129729fb4fd4981cb34f29dcc2196e92fc63842537f60353ac5de59f62d7add97cacb9736e52c510d7a76f98dac56c
+EBUILD sbig-0.9.9.ebuild 697 SHA256 0580e25dc3e238dffb062f256693adbebf3e406d621a6bd7a3e0df6cbdb0e29a SHA512 cb4ea227148e71c3744c8f1912e0361da9e6001f32700c31b44aa09fb09f6973eced8947b91a50aad9151560808484726d890e1298fae9e057b6300c8f67266b WHIRLPOOL b333164d9b0d6544e47cca4a4d2ac3945a5138b12e0f879c5bc37a6f8be0c61fa38d7f766191c7cfde79904b8fe4a8bae8feff2f347fcf27d02237dcd6bf8d12
EBUILD sbig-9999.ebuild 550 SHA256 27ed7091115d0537119aa95c99f3c67d3b248f87e81688ebe324b559d6d936e8 SHA512 056922e75539308c61fa56aaccb16273528cf3f1821f883e21f3b93c3c76f15502c45e3c79591727aead67c4b5b95414892d0fe7b4abf766beda8f48b3f94dcc WHIRLPOOL e7985f03b880b49014de352d4ce0e345cda5421a313accf0440449ce86b0463d654d0e78763c1134e250f9b16b9c15ecd7c6bb7f988459add7662e3daa4a933e
diff --git a/sci-libs/sbig/files/sbig-0.9.9-fix-symlink.patch b/sci-libs/sbig/files/sbig-0.9.9-fix-symlink.patch
index adb1fc0..48d34c9 100644
--- a/sci-libs/sbig/files/sbig-0.9.9-fix-symlink.patch
+++ b/sci-libs/sbig/files/sbig-0.9.9-fix-symlink.patch
@@ -1,6 +1,6 @@
--- CMakeLists.txt 2015-01-04 22:22:44.188535235 +0100
-+++ CMakeLists.txt.new 2015-01-04 22:22:33.356554077 +0100
-@@ -33,13 +33,10 @@
++++ CMakeLists.txt.new 2015-01-04 23:01:47.350482273 +0100
+@@ -33,13 +33,6 @@
exec_program(cp ARGS ${CMAKE_CURRENT_SOURCE_DIR}/libsbigudrv32.bin ${CMAKE_BINARY_DIR}/libsbigudrv.so.${SBIG_VERSION})
endif(LIB_ARMHF)
@@ -11,10 +11,6 @@
-")
-
install( FILES ${CMAKE_BINARY_DIR}/libsbigudrv.so.${SBIG_VERSION} DESTINATION ${LIB_INSTALL_DIR}${LIB_POSTFIX})
-+# Make sure symbolic links are installed
-+install(CODE "execute_process(COMMAND ${CMAKE_COMMAND} -E create_symlink \"${LIB_INSTALL_DIR}${LIB_POSTFIX}/libsbigudrv.so.${SBIG_VERSION}\" \"\$ENV{DESTDIR}/${BUILD_ROOT}${LIB_INSTALL_DIR}${LIB_POSTFIX}/libsbigudrv.so.${SBIG_SOVERSION}\" )" )
-+install(CODE "execute_process(COMMAND ${CMAKE_COMMAND} -E create_symlink \"${LIB_INSTALL_DIR}${LIB_POSTFIX}/libsbigudrv.so.${SBIG_SOVERSION}\" \"\$ENV{DESTDIR}/${BUILD_ROOT}${LIB_INSTALL_DIR}${LIB_POSTFIX}/libsbigudrv.so)\" )" )
install( FILES sbigucam.hex sbiglcam.hex sbigfcam.hex sbigpcam.hex stfga.bin DESTINATION ${FIRMWARE_INSTALL_DIR})
install( FILES 51-sbig-debian.rules DESTINATION ${UDEVRULES_INSTALL_DIR})
-install( SCRIPT ${CMAKE_CURRENT_BINARY_DIR}/make_sbig_symlink.cmake)
-+
diff --git a/sci-libs/sbig/sbig-0.9.9.ebuild b/sci-libs/sbig/sbig-0.9.9.ebuild
index df84cc8..400c479 100644
--- a/sci-libs/sbig/sbig-0.9.9.ebuild
+++ b/sci-libs/sbig/sbig-0.9.9.ebuild
@@ -21,4 +21,10 @@ RDEPEND="${DEPEND}"
S="${WORKDIR}/libindi_3rdparty_${PV}/${PN}"
-PATCHES=( "${FILESDIR}/sbig-0.9.9-fix-symlink.patch" ) \ No newline at end of file
+PATCHES=( "${FILESDIR}/sbig-0.9.9-fix-symlink.patch" )
+
+src_install() {
+ cmake-utils_src_install
+ dosym /usr/lib/libsbigudrv.so.2.0.2 /usr/lib/libsbigudrv.so.2
+ dosym /usr/lib/libsbigudrv.so.2 /usr/lib/libsbigudrv.so
+} \ No newline at end of file